  • Moneymaker Tomato
    Heirloom Early 1900's

    Fruit size: round
    Matures: 75-80 days From Transplant
    Plant spacing: 36 inches apart
    Plant size: up to 4-6 feet tall
    Plant type: Indeterminate

    A proven performer that produces an abundance of 4-6oz classic round meaty tomatoes. This variety is a classic greenhouse tomato grown as a commercial heirloom form the 1950's. Medium sized fruits are sweet with a good texture. Perfect for fresh eating on salads and sandwiches and the perfect addition to salsas or chopped into sauces. A southern favorite. Grows well in hot, humid climates but is amazingly adaptable and will set fruit freely in all climatic regions . Best controlled by staking and pruning. Grows up to 8' but can be controlled with pruning or staking.


    Fun Facts

    1. Tomatoes are believed to have originated in the western portions of South America
    2. Varieties of wild tomatoes are still found in Peru
    3. Aztecs of Central America called it "xitomatl"
    4. In 1692 a cookbook was published in Naples and mentions the Tomato
